“Cybercrime Volunteer Programme” – No Centralised list of Volunteers Maintained

What is the News? Union Home Ministry has said that it does not maintain a centralised list of volunteers enrolled under the cybercrime volunteer programme. The ministry also said that it is because the police is a “State subject” under the 7th Schedule of the Constitution. What is the issue? “Paris Call for Trust and Security in Cyberspace” – Microsoft Urges India to Join in

What is the News? The Microsoft president urged India and the U.S. to join the Paris Call for Trust and Security in Cyberspace. The Paris call for Trust and Security now has 75 countries on board. It deals with the new cybersecurity threats faced in the world.
